Lines 1-18
Link Here
|
1 |
--- libmysql/authentication_ldap/CMakeLists.txt.orig 2017-07-20 22:54:16 UTC |
1 |
--- libmysql/authentication_ldap/CMakeLists.txt.orig 2019-02-18 09:11:31.000000000 +0300 |
2 |
+++ libmysql/authentication_ldap/CMakeLists.txt |
2 |
+++ libmysql/authentication_ldap/CMakeLists.txt |
3 |
@@ -52,8 +52,10 @@ ELSE () |
3 |
@@ -106,11 +106,13 @@ |
4 |
SET(SASL_LIBRARY "sasl2") |
4 |
ENDIF() |
5 |
ENDIF () |
|
|
6 |
|
5 |
|
|
|
6 |
MESSAGE(STATUS "SASL_LIBRARY = ${SASL_LIBRARY}") |
7 |
-MYSQL_ADD_PLUGIN(authentication_ldap_sasl_client |
7 |
-MYSQL_ADD_PLUGIN(authentication_ldap_sasl_client |
8 |
- auth_ldap_sasl_client.cc log_client.cc |
8 |
- auth_ldap_sasl_client.cc log_client.cc |
9 |
- LINK_LIBRARIES ${SASL_LIBRARY} |
9 |
- LINK_LIBRARIES ${SASL_LIBRARY} |
10 |
- MODULE_ONLY |
10 |
- CLIENT_ONLY MODULE_ONLY |
11 |
- MODULE_OUTPUT_NAME "authentication_ldap_sasl_client") |
11 |
- MODULE_OUTPUT_NAME "authentication_ldap_sasl_client") |
12 |
+IF (WITH_AUTHENTICATION_LDAP) |
12 |
+IF (WITH_AUTHENTICATION_LDAP) |
13 |
+ MYSQL_ADD_PLUGIN(authentication_ldap_sasl_client |
13 |
+ MYSQL_ADD_PLUGIN(authentication_ldap_sasl_client |
14 |
+ auth_ldap_sasl_client.cc log_client.cc |
14 |
+ auth_ldap_sasl_client.cc log_client.cc |
15 |
+ LINK_LIBRARIES ${SASL_LIBRARY} |
15 |
+ LINK_LIBRARIES ${SASL_LIBRARY} |
16 |
+ MODULE_ONLY |
16 |
+ CLIENT_ONLY MODULE_ONLY |
17 |
+ MODULE_OUTPUT_NAME "authentication_ldap_sasl_client") |
17 |
+ MODULE_OUTPUT_NAME "authentication_ldap_sasl_client") |
18 |
+ENDIF() |
18 |
+ENDIF() |
|
|
19 |
|
20 |
IF(WIN32) |
21 |
GET_FILENAME_COMPONENT(SASL_DLL_NAME ${SASL_LIBRARY_DLL} NAME) |